The Coast Guard Cutter Cypress crew works to correct aid to navigation in the Savannah River after Hurricane Matthew Oct. 12, 2016. The Cypress is a 225-foot buoy tender built for maintaining aids to navigation.
U.S. Coast Guard photo courtesy of Coast Guard Cutter Cypress.
